ZAGREB, July 17, 2020 – The Voice of Entrepreneurs association (UGP) believes that it is necessary to write off income taxes and contributions until at least September, warning that rules are virtually being changed on a daily basis which does not contribute to stabilising business operations.

“We consider that tax and contribution write-offs should continue until September at least, particularly since this affects the most vulnerable companies in tourism, hospitality, transport and similar sectors,” the head of the UGP, Hrvoje Bujas, told Hina.

“We see that the rules and concepts are being changed practically every day which, along with the uncertainty caused by the pandemic and two-month lockdown of business operations, is certainly not good for any attempt to stabilise and adapt business,” said Bujas.

Finance Minister Zdravko Maric said on Thursday that more than 90,000 taxpayers had requested a deferment or write-off of their tax liabilities which amounted to a total of HRK 5.3 billion, saying that these measures referred to April, May, and June and would not be extended.
